Inverleith Park is a large public park in Edinburgh, Scotland, located at Arboretum Road, EH3 5NY, with a secondary address of 30 Arboretum Place, EH3 5NZ. The park is open 24 hours a day, seven days a week. It is wheelchair accessible and has parking available. The park features a range of sports facilities, including a full-size pitch, a rugby pitch, a cricket square, and four outdoor tennis courts. The tennis courts are tarmac-surfaced, all-weather, and were refurbished and reopened in September 2023 after a substantial renovation managed by the LTA (Lawn Tennis Association). The renovation was funded by the City of Edinburgh Council, the UK Government, and the LTA Tennis Foundation as part of the Parks Tennis Project – the biggest ever investment in parks tennis facilities across Britain, transforming 13 courts across the capital. The four outdoor courts are full-size, have no floodlights, and are available for booking all year round. Courts 1-4 are all tarmac. There are no indoor courts. The park has online booking available through ClubSpark at https://clubspark.lta.org.uk/InverleithPark. Courts can be booked up to 7 days in advance at a cost of £1 per hour. For a 3-hour booking the cost is £3. The booking platform is also available via the LTA website at https://www.lta.org.uk/play/book-a-tennis-court/courts/inverleith-park_c929c250-8db6-4be5-8c84-f12a2f34ca95/. To access the court, users enter a star key followed by a 6-digit code, and can access the court up to 10 minutes before the booking start time. The cancellation/refund policy requires cancellation more than 24 hours in advance to receive a refund. The park offers free social tennis sessions every weekend through the Barclays Free Parks Tennis programme. These sessions are one hour long, beginner/intermediate/improver level, held on Sundays from 10:00 to 11:00 (running from 22 March 2026 to 28 June 2026). No equipment is needed.
